Uri cantonal government committee manipulates dispute over Sawiris Isleten project
The development of Lake Uri has not brought much benefit to the two local communities. The opposition initiative does not violate municipal autonomy. But the government claims the opposite.

A new boat port will be built here: Samih Sawiris, in front of the old supervisor’s villa on the site of the former Islet explosives factory.

The open our parliament on Wednesday rejected the state-level popular initiative “Isleten for All” submitted by the Green Party by 51 votes against, 7 votes in favor and 2 abstentions. The initiative, which will be voted on on November 24, aims to prevent Egyptian investor Samih Sawiris from carrying out a construction project on the Isleten peninsula on Lake Uri.
